You are to write an essay according to the following situation:
It seems that in the information age we are spending less and less time in outdoor activities such as biking, camping, fishing, hiking and walking than we are watching TV, playing video games, blogging and hanging out online. This new human tendency to focus on sedentary activities involving electronic media, particularly television, the Internet, and video games is now termed "videophilia. " Experts worry that videophilia may affect our society in significant ways. What do you think of videophilia?
Requirements: Write an essay of about 350 words to expound clearly your viewpoint on this topic. You need to supply a title for your essay.
In the first part of your writing you should present your viewpoint in a well-formulated thesis statement; in the second part, you should support the thesis statement with appropriate details; in the last part you should bring what you have written to a natural conclusion with a comment.
Marks will be awarded for content, organization, syntactic variety, proper length, and appropriate word choice. Failure to follow the above instructions may result in the loss of marks. Remember to produce a clean fair copy.

My Viewpoints on Videophilia Nowadays, with the rapid growth of science and technology, so many electronic media like the Internet and video games have started emerging. Although electronic media can enrich people’s life, it also brings some negative impacts. The most distinct harm is that people are spending less and less time in outdoor activities to contact with nature so that their health is becoming worse and worse. Because of a new tendency to emphasize sedentary activities involving electronic media, a new term " videophilia" occurs. As far as I am concerned, I think videophilia may affect our life in significant ways. First of all, face-to-face communications are becoming less and less. Although there are many ways and platforms for people to communicate with each other, all of these methods are limited to the Internet. Nowadays people use blog and some newly-designed devices to get in touch with their friends and relatives. They have less chance to have a face-to-face communication. Thus the relationship between them will not be solid. Therefore, videophilia will greatly influence people’s interpersonal relationship. Secondly, videophiia can affect people’s health. On one hand, nowadays people are reluctant to take outdoor activities, owing to the tremendous appeal of electronic media. They would like to stay at home to watch TV, or play video games rather than camp, fish, and walk. Hence, the condition of their health is rather worrying. On the other hand, there is a tendency that people will have a sedentary habit which would do harm to people’s health. Last but not least, videophilia would decrease the time to contact with nature. As we know, people will stay indoor to surf the Internet and browse the blog. As a result, there is less chance for them to travel and to get the knowledge of nature, which is not beneficial to their development. From what has been discussed above, we may reasonably arrive at the conclusion that we should try our best to avoid the negative effects of videophilia and make a balance between indoor activities and outdoor activities. Videophilia can be a good form to share ideas and get information. However, videophilia can also be a double-edged sword. Therefore, we should make full use of the advantageous impact and get rid of unfavorable factors.
